Echocardiogram Equipment Malfunction Troubleshooting

Terminal

Given the symptom of intermittent image freezing on our Philips EPIQ 7G echocardiogram machine, and considering the machine's maintenance history, usage patterns, and environmental factors such as temperature and humidity, provide a step-by-step troubleshooting guide to identify the root cause of the issue, including potential software or hardware culprits, and recommend corrective actions to resolve the problem and prevent future occurrences, taking into account the manufacturer's guidelines and our hospital's standard operating procedures.

✏️ Customization:Replace 'Philips EPIQ 7G' with your specific echocardiogram machine model and update the maintenance history and usage patterns accordingly.
